Islamabad, April 10, 2026: Mr. Albert David, MBE, a distinguished socio-political activist and former Advisor to the Government of Punjab on Minority Affairs, called on Mr. Isphanyar Bhandara in Islamabad on Friday.
Albert David, who has also served as a member of the National Commission for Minorities, congratulated Mr. Bhandara on his nomination by the Prime Minister as a member of the Parliamentary Committee tasked with appointing the Chairperson of the National Commission for Minorities Rights.
During the meeting, the two leaders discussed issues concerning minority communities, focusing on their welfare, empowerment, and the promotion of interfaith harmony in Pakistan.
On the occasion, Mr. Bhandara presented Mr. David with a copy of Calling a Spade a Spade, a compilation of selected writings by his late father, M.P. Bhandara.
The meeting underscored a shared commitment to safeguarding minority rights and fostering an inclusive and pluralistic society in Pakistan.
